A vacuum breaker typically contains a plastic disc that is pressed forward by water supply pressure, and covers small vent holes.
Should the supply pressure drop, the disc springs back opening the vent holes (which let in outside air), and preventing backflow of water.

Often synonymous with 'natural trumpet', the term 'baroque trumpet' is often used to differentiate an instrument which has added vent holes and other modern compromises, from an original or replica natural trumpet which does not.
In general, however, most professional trumpeters regard the modern baroque trumpet, with at least one vent hole, as a necessary compromise to ensure acceptable intonation and secure attack for players of modern trumpets, while still providing an approximation of the original sound.
When opened, the vent hole creates a node, or a position along the vibrating air column, where the pressure variations are at a minimum.
This creates a transposition — in the case of a single thumb vent hole, the entire harmonic series of the trumpet is shifted up by a fourth.
In order to play the out-of-tune 11th and 13th harmonics (notated f2, and a2), for example, the player opens the thumb vent hole and plays the f2 and a2 as the 8th and 10th harmonics of the new series.
